Summary

The Production Operations Supervisor will manage production operations in the disciplines of planning, organizing, directing, and running optimum day-to-day operations in the facility. This position will be responsible for the safe and efficient operations of the facility in a manner that is consistent with company processes and procedures in an FDA regulated industry. This includes managing the workforce, overseeing the training program, analyzing, and utilizing available reports, metrics, and software, and providing workers with the information and materials needed to safely produce the highest quality product possible.

Schedule

This position is on a rotating 2-week, 2-2-3 schedule. 36 hours one week, 48 hours the next, three-day weekend every other weekend!

The hours for this position are 6:00 PM to 6:30 AM.

This position requires the flexibility to work various shifts, including Fridays, Saturdays, Sundays, holidays, and overtime, as needed. Weekend shifts may be mandated based on business needs.

Essential functions

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form these essential functions.

  • Provide leadership, manage, direct, and coordinate overall activities of the plant, and employees to ensure compliance and alignment with leadership.
  • Develop and execute standard operating procedures, guidelines, and policy to drive day-to-day operations while holding employees accountable to these procedures.
  • Recommend and implement continuous improvement initiatives to increase quality, efficiency, and safety.
  • Establish jobs or tasks and define them complete with instructions, technical specifications, and environmental compliance policies as applicable.
  • Perform floor walks while observing safety concerns, drive safety rules, compliance, and overall operational performance values.
  • Hold safety training meetings and perform safety/incident related reporting and documentation.
  • Partner with the safety and quality department to assist in environmental projects and testing as needed.
  • Become an expert of all Ingredients Plus equipment operation including dry granular conveyance equipment, rail car unloading systems of dry granular.
  • Manage the liquid manufacturing process and supporting infrastructure such as boilers, CIP, pumps, piping, silos, and batching technology.
  • Proper handling of food grade products & chemicals
  • Handle day to day quality functions including documentation verification, compliance, reviewing and responding to customer inquiries.
  • Perform non-conformance reporting, sampling, and third-party testing.
  • Maintain critical control point validation
  • Ensure cleaning, sanitization, calibration, and certification of lab equipment per GMP processes.
  • Participate in preparation and audits for safety and quality certifications.
  • Manage time and attendance of employees including timecards, time off requests, and schedules.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Supervisory responsibilities

  • Assists in recruitment and retention activities to include interviewing, hiring, training, and coaching.
  • Oversees the execution and quality of training program for new hires to ensure accurate and adequate operational knowledge is gained.
  • Provides constructive and timely performance evaluations and feedback to staff in the department.
  • Oversees the daily workflow of assigned departments.
  • In coordination with human resources, handles employee relations, discipline, and termination of employees in accordance with company policy.
